A CRUEL MOTHER.

Per Press Association. I'eildiitg, Last N'igiH. A shocking case of cruelty to a child by its mother was before Mr. A. D. Thomson, S.M., to-day. A girl lifteeu years old, gave evidence, which was corroborated, that her ordinary working, clothes were only a filthy nightdress and a tattered pinafore. The doctor who examined the girl stated that- she was literally covered with bruises all over her body, inllicted by the mother. 'The girl had been frequently left without meals. Mrs. i'oggarty, mother of the girl, was living with Pearson, her husband being in Auckland. Tlie Magistrate said the case was a most paint'u and shoe-king one. It was almost incredible that a mother could have so neglected and abused her child, and but for the fact that accused had small children he would have sent her to gaol. A line of £lO, with £2 7s costs, was inllicted.
